推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了如何在Linux操作系统上利用VPS搭建ownCloud,实现个人私有云存储服务。通过详细步骤,用户可轻松配置VPS并安装ownCloud,进而安全存储和访问个人数据,同时文章还涉及了VPS搭建梯子软件的相关内容。
本文目录导读:
随着互联网的快速发展,数据安全和个人隐私越来越受到人们的关注,使用第三方云存储服务虽然方便,但数据安全性无法得到充分保障,搭建个人私有云存储服务成为了一个不错的选择,本文将介绍如何使用VPS搭建ownCloud,让您拥有属于自己的云存储空间。
VPS选择与购买
1、选择VPS提供商:在选择VPS提供商时,要考虑价格、性能、稳定性等因素,常见的VPS提供商有阿里云、腾讯云、华为云等。
2、购买VPS:根据实际需求选择合适的VPS配置,购买过程中要注意选择操作系统,推荐使用Ubuntu 20.04或CentOS 7。
安装环境准备
1、连接VPS:使用SSH客户端(如PuTTY)连接到VPS服务器。
2、更新系统:运行以下命令更新系统软件包。
Ubuntu系统:
```
sudo apt update
sudo apt upgrade
```
CentOS系统:
```
sudo yum update
```
3、安装Nginx:ownCloud需要Nginx作为Web服务器,运行以下命令安装Nginx。
Ubuntu系统:
```
sudo apt install nginx
```
CentOS系统:
```
sudo yum install nginx
```
4、安装PHP和MySQL:ownCloud需要PHP和MySQL支持,运行以下命令安装。
Ubuntu系统:
```
sudo apt install php-fpm php-mysql
```
CentOS系统:
```
sudo yum install php-fpm php-mysql
```
5、配置MySQL:运行以下命令创建ownCloud所需的数据库和用户。
```
mysql -u root -p
CREATE DATABASE owncloud;
CREATE USER 'owncloud'@'localhost' IDENTIFIED BY 'yourpassword';
GRANT ALL PRIVILEGES On owncloud.* TO 'owncloud'@'localhost';
FLUSH PRIVILEGES;
EXIT;
```
将yourpassword
替换为实际的数据库密码。
6、配置Nginx:创建ownCloud的配置文件。
Ubuntu系统:
```
sudo nano /etc/nginx/sites-available/owncloud
```
CentOS系统:
```
sudo nano /etc/nginx/conf.d/owncloud.conf
```
在配置文件中添加以下内容:
```
server {
listen 80;
server_name yourdomain.com;
location / {
proxy_pass http://localhost:8080;
proxy_set_header Host $host;
proxy_set_header X-Real-IP $remote_addr;
pro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
proxy_set_header X-Forwarded-Proto $scheme;
}
}
```
将yourdomain.com
替换为您的域名。
7、启动Nginx和PHP-FPM:
Ubuntu系统:
```
sudo systemctl start nginx
sudo systemctl start php7.4-fpm
```
CentOS系统:
```
sudo systemctl start nginx
sudo systemctl start php-fpm
```
8、安装ownCloud:将ownCloud下载到VPS服务器。
```
cd /var/www/html
sudo wget https://download.owncloud.org/community/owncloud-10.0.9.zip
sudo unzip owncloud-10.0.9.zip
sudo mv owncloud /var/www/owncloud
sudo chown -R www-data:www-data /var/www/owncloud
```
将owncloud-10.0.9.zip
替换为最新的ownCloud版本。
配置ownCloud
1、访问ownCloud:在浏览器中输入您的域名,进入ownCloud安装界面。
2、设置管理员账户:输入管理员用户名和密码,点击“下一步”。
3、配置数据库:选择MySQL,输入数据库信息(数据库名、用户名、密码),点击“下一步”。
4、配置数据目录:选择数据目录位置,点击“下一步”。
5、安装完成:点击“完成”按钮,等待安装完成。
6、登录ownCloud:使用管理员账户登录ownCloud。
通过以上步骤,您已经成功搭建了一个属于自己的私有云存储服务,ownCloud提供了丰富的功能,如文件管理、日历、联系人等,让您轻松管理个人数据,ownCloud还支持扩展插件,可根据需求添加更多功能。
中文相关关键词:
VPS, ownCloud, 搭建, 私有云存储, 云存储, 数据安全, VPS购买, 环境准备, MySQL, Nginx, PHP, 配置, 安装, 数据库, 域名, 配置文件, 启动, ownCloud安装, 管理员账户, 数据目录, 登录, 功能, 插件, 扩展, 个人数据, 管理工具, 安全性, 自建云, 服务器配置, 网络访问, 数据同步, 文件共享, 跨平台, 网络硬盘, 云端存储, 数据备份, 数据恢复, 虚拟主机, 服务器租用, 云计算, 数据迁移, 资源管理, 权限控制, 安全认证, 数据加密, 网络安全, 个人隐私, 数据保护, 数据隔离, 数据共享, 云端协作, 服务器维护, 系统优化, 软件安装, 软件配置, 软件升级, 技术支持, 使用技巧, 常见问题, 解决方案, 帮助文档, 用户手册, 使用心得, 使用体验, 功能介绍, 使用场景, 应用案例, 产品评测, 产品对比, 选择建议, 技术交流, 社区支持, 开源软件, 开发者社区, 更新日志, 版本更新, 功能更新, 系统升级, 软件更新
本文标签属性:
VPS搭建ownCloud:vps搭建节点教程